What is a permanent merchandise planning allocation?

A Permanent Merchandise Planning Allocation refers to an ongoing role responsible for the distribution and placement of inventory across various retail locations. This job involves analyzing sales data, forecasting demand, and ensuring that the right products are available at the right stores in the right quantities. The allocation specialist works closely with buying, planning, and store operations teams to optimize inventory turnover and reduce stockouts or overstock situations. They use specialized software and market trends to make data-driven decisions that support sales goals and customer satisfaction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a permanent merchandise planning allocation specialist?

To excel as a Permanent Merchandise Planning Allocation specialist,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a background in retail, business, or supply chain management. Familiarity with merchandise planning software such as SAP, Oracle Retail, or JDA, along with advanced Excel skills, is typically required. Exceptional communication, problem-solving abilities, and adaptability set top performers apart in this role. These skills ensure optimal inventory distribution, support sales goals, and enhance profitability by aligning stock with consumer demand.

How does a permanent merchandise planning allocation professional typically collaborate with buying and sales teams to optimize inventory levels?

Permanent Merchandise Planning Allocation professionals work closely with buying and sales teams to ensure the right products are available in the right quantities and locations. They analyze sales data and trends, provide insights on product performance, and adjust allocation strategies in response to changing demand. Regular meetings and data sharing help align inventory decisions with sales goals and promotional activities, minimizing stockouts and overstock situations. This collaboration is essential to achieving sales targets and maximizing profitability.

What is the difference between Permanent Merchandise Planning Allocation vs Merchandise Planning Coordinator?

AspectPermanent Merchandise Planning AllocationMerchandise Planning Coordinator
Primary RoleDevelops and manages long-term merchandise allocation strategies to optimize inventory across stores or channelsSupports merchandise planning processes, assists in data analysis, and coordinates between teams to ensure plan execution
CredentialsTypically requires experience in merchandise planning, retail operations, and analytical skillsOften requires similar experience, with emphasis on coordination and communication skills
Work EnvironmentCorporate retail offices, working closely with planning, buying, and inventory teamsRetail or corporate offices, supporting planning teams and cross-functional departments

While both roles involve merchandise planning, Permanent Merchandise Planning Allocation focuses on strategic allocation and inventory management, whereas a Merchandise Planning Coordinator provides operational support and coordination within the planning process.
